1. The pressure in the fuel tank rises in the closed reducer. When each pair of gears meshes with each other, friction is generated. According to the law of Boeing, with the lengthening of the running time, the temperature inside the gearbox is gradually increased. High, and the volume inside the reduction chassis does not change, so the pressure inside the box increases, and the lubricating oil in the box is splashed and sprinkled on the inner wall of the reduction chassis. Because the oil has a relatively high permeability, under the pressure inside the box, which one is not tightly sealed, the oil will seep out from there.
2. Unreasonable structural design of the reducer causes oil leakage. If the designed reducer does not have a hood, the reducer cannot achieve equal pressure, resulting in higher and higher pressure inside the tank and oil leakage.
3. If the refueling machine is too much, the oil pool is agitated very much. The lubricating oil splashes everywhere in the machine. If the amount of oil is too much, a large amount of lubricating oil will accumulate in the shaft seal, joint surface, etc., resulting in leakage.
4, improper maintenance process in the equipment maintenance, due to the incomplete removal of dirt on the bonding surface, or the improper selection of sealant, the direction of the seal is reversed, the seal is not replaced in time, etc. will also cause oil leakage
